  <dc:title>Quitclaim by John Heth of Kepton Co. Durham to Robert Sisson of St Ives, Huntingdonshire, in consideration of £40, of all those messuages, tenements, and warehouses and other hereditaments called reputed and known as Rolffe Entrie or Millers Entrie and also the `collar' built over the gate leading to the entry
8 Jun</dc:title>
